David Binney

The American saxophonist and composer has become known for his innovative compositions and his cross-genre approach to jazz. He moved to New York and quickly became part of the city's dynamic jazz scene. His playing is characterised by complex harmonies, strong improvisations and an experimental sound aesthetic that combines traditional jazz with modern influences. David Binney is considered one of the most influential saxophonists on the contemporary jazz scene and is recognised for his musical versatility and creativity.
